Ikea Locations In The UK
Ikea locations in the UK refer to the network of stores across the country, each offering the brand’s signature Scandinavian furniture, homeware, and décor. From flagship megastores to compact urban outlets, these locations make it easy for shoppers to explore showrooms, collect online orders, and enjoy a complete home interiors experience.
Quick Facts:
- Ikea has multiple locations across England, Scotland, Wales, and Northern Ireland.
- Stores feature full furniture and homeware showrooms, restaurants, and Click a N d Collect services.
- Urban outlets provide convenient city access, while larger stores offer extensive product ranges.
- Opening times may vary by location and season.
- Each store offers in-store services, including delivery, assembly, and design advice.

Popular Locations
- Ikea Wembley, London: City-adjacent, large showroom and restaurant.
- Ikea Lakeside, East London: Full-size store with Click a N d Collect and extensive homeware.
- Ikea Manchester (Trafford Centre): Offers family-friendly browsing and extensive furniture sections.
- Ikea Birmingham (Castle Bromwich): Large store with home solutions and dining options.
- Ikea Cardiff, Ferry Road: Serving South Wales with full services.
- Ikea Glasgow, Braehead: Popular for Scottish shoppers with full range and restaurant.

Common Questions
Q1: How many Ikea locations are there in the UK?
A1: There are over 20 Ikea stores across England, Scotland, Wales, and Northern Ireland.
Q2: Do all stores offer Click a N d Collect?
A2: Most stores provide Click a N d Collect services, but check individual store details online.
Q3: Are opening times the same at all UK locations?
A3: No, hours can vary by store and season; always confirm online before visiting.
Q4: Can I find the same products at all stores?
A4: Most core products are widely available, though some items may be store-specific.
Q5: Are Ikea stores family-friendly?
A5: Yes, most locations have cafés, play areas, and accessible layouts for families.
